Analysis
In 2023, emissions from crops — emissions (co2eq), annual growth rate in Democratic People's Republic of Korea stood at -4.99 % change on previous year.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 72.4% on the previous year and down 464.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, emissions from crops — emissions (co2eq), annual growth rate in Democratic People's Republic of Korea peaked at 16.49 % change on previous year in 1997 and was at its lowest, -27.73 % change on previous year, in 1994.
Democratic People's Republic of Korea ranks 16th of 20 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Emissions from crops — Emissions (CO2eq) (AR5).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Emissions from crops — Emissions (CO2eq)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
